Gov Sule presents Wadada as APC governorship choice to Tinubu

In Abuja, Nasarawa State Governor Abdullahi Sule presented Senator Aliyu Wadada to Bola Ahmed Tinubu as the preferred governorship candidate of the All Progressives Congress ahead of the 2027 elections.

The presentation took place at the Presidential Villa, where the governor formally introduced Wadada as the party’s consensus choice in Nasarawa State.


Sule had earlier announced Wadada as his preferred successor during a meeting with political appointees at the state government house. He explained that the decision followed a long period of consultations that lasted over a year and involved different groups within and outside the state.


According to the governor, the process included discussions with investors, youth organisations, women groups, traditional leaders, party stakeholders, and members of his administration. He said the consultations covered the three senatorial zones in the state to ensure broader input before arriving at a final decision.


The governor stated that the aim was to identify a candidate who can continue the development plans of the current administration and maintain stability in the state. The move is part of early political activities as parties begin preparations for the 2027 general elections.


The presentation of Wadada to the president signals the party’s effort to build support ahead of the governorship race, with internal alignments already taking shape within the state chapter of the APC.
